浅谈恢复形式本地模拟一次数据恢复。在说数据恢复之前,先说一下数据恢复的过程,防止有些童鞋带有偏见,一直以为数据恢复就像是我们编辑文档 Ctrl+Z 撤回操作一样,至少我在刚开始接触数据恢复就是这样以为的。实际上不是这样的。准确的来说,在开启 binlog 之后,mysql 会记录此后的每一步操作,就像是日志一样创建库 > 创建表 > 插入数据 > 删库 > 跑路binlog
转载
2024-07-06 16:57:19
27阅读
1、个人版本def database_connect():
import pymysql
db = pymysql.connect('127.0.0.1','root','123','student_info_library')
cursor = db.cursor()
sql = 'select * from student_table;'
cursor.
Linux环境下彻底卸载mysql方法第一种方式 1、首先查看mysql的安装情况,看安装了MySQL哪些相关软件。 使用命令:rpm -qa | grep -i mysql2、删除上图安装的MySQL相关软件,下面只是举例子删除一个,其他的也要全部删除。 使用命令:rpm -ev mysql-community-libs-5.7.27-1.el6.x86_64 --nodeps 3、都删除成功之
转载
2024-04-17 12:58:25
84阅读
卸载MySQL第一步:停止MySQL服务器快捷键shift + ctrl + Esc打开任务管理器,选择服务选项,找到MySQL,关闭服务MySQL80是8.0版本,没写的是5.0版本,选择停止服务。第二步:卸载软件打开控制面板,点击程序,点击程序与功能,找到MySQL相关软件进行卸载第三步:清理残余文件打开路径 C:\Program Files\MySQL 删除软件的残留文件再打开路径C:\Pr
# 如何删除 MySQL 默认数据库
在使用 MySQL 的过程中,很多初学者会问:“MySQL 默认数据库可以删除吗?”答案是:可以,但需谨慎操作。默认数据库通常是 MySQL 自身的一些系统数据库,直接删除可能会导致问题。因此,在决定删除之前,首先需要明确目标、用途和后果。
## 整体流程
以下是删除 MySQL 默认数据库的基本流程:
| 步骤 | 描述
对于MySQL数据库,笔者在之前的一篇文章,详细的介绍了一些基础的语法:比如:最常见的MySQL语句的增删改查+数据库的创建+where语句/order by语句/limit分页等语法那么,接下来,我们便开始进入今日的主题吧!!数据库约束:所谓的约束,就是数据库针对里面的数据,能写啥?所给出的一组检验规则!总不能让你往数据库里面随便乱写吧!!因此,约束:就是为了提高效率,提高准确性,让数
转载
2024-07-17 11:17:56
59阅读
# 数据库MySQL删除的数据可以恢复吗
## 引言
作为一名经验丰富的开发者,你可能会遇到这样的问题:当我们误删了数据库中的数据,是否有办法能够将其恢复呢?在MySQL数据库中,我们可以通过一些方法来实现数据的恢复,本文将详细介绍这个过程。
## 整体流程
整体而言,恢复MySQL数据库中的删除数据可以分为以下几个步骤:
1. 创建备份
2. 删除数据
3. 还原数据
下面我们将逐个
原创
2024-01-31 06:06:59
58阅读
# 如何恢复删除的MySQL数据库
在开发过程中,误删除数据库是一个常见的问题。虽然不是百分百可靠,但在某些情况下,我们仍然可以尝试恢复删除的MySQL数据库。本文将为你提供一个步骤指南,教你如何尝试恢复一个已删除的数据库,并解释每一步所需的代码。
## 流程概览
首先,我们来看一下整个恢复过程的步骤:
| 步骤 | 描述 |
| --
信息系统现在需要开发一套信息系统, 记录系里的学生、课程、 还有选课信息。比如学生信息:[学号,姓名,性别,身份证号,入学日期,班级]课程信息:[课程号,课程名,授课老师]选课:[学号,课程号,成绩]可以使用三个独立的文本文件来存储这些信息,比如学生信息:然后程序只需要读写这三个文件就可以了。中间层的引入到了期末,各个老师希望能进行一些统计的工作,比如哪些人不及格,某学科的平均分等等。实际上就是对
文章目录事务日志事务日志的记录过程事务日志类型事务日志的相关变量错误日志二进制日志(备份)功能作用文件的构成日志三种格式查看日志删除日志通用日志慢查询日志 Mysql日志记录着数据库在运行过程中的各种操作,它支持丰富的日志类型,帮助管理员定位查找问题。 事务日志事务日志记录着所有事务的操作过程。事务日志(Transaction log)
事务日志的写入类型为“追加”,因此其操作为“顺序I
转载
2024-05-30 10:31:35
56阅读
2022年年底,小米正式发布了MIUI14,说MIUI14可以删除8个核心应用以外的所有应用。然而我更新MIUI14后,并不像说的那样,再一次被当猴耍了。转念一想,国产的room怎么会做到这么良心呢?一、MIUI14的大饼 首先,官网确实有说法的,"不可卸载应用仅8个",以下是MIUI14高大上的『锐意新生』官网:https://home.mi
转载
2023-09-05 14:20:02
3149阅读
文章目录前言什么是error logerror log的参数修改error log日志目录归档error log总结 前言前面我们依次介绍了MySQL中的slow query log慢查询日志、binlog二进制日志、relay log中继日志、redo log重做日志、undo log回滚日志、general log通用日志,现在我们来看下MySQL中的最后一个日志,也是最简单的一个日志:er
正确删除MySQL BIN-LOG 日志实操
以下的文章主要讲述饿是正确删除MySQL BIN-LOG 日志的实际操作步骤,以及删除MySQL BIN-LOG 日志中我们所应用的实际代码的示例,以下就是具体方案的描述,希望在你今后的学习中会有所帮助。 PURGE {MASTER | BINARY} LOGS TO
转载
2024-02-18 17:43:52
36阅读
今天数据库挂了 。。。提示需要修复数据库。。。 百度之。。 找到mysql的安装目录的bin/myisamchk工具,在命令行中输入:myisamchk -c -r ../data/tablename/posts.MYI然后myisamchk 工具会帮助你恢复数据表的索引。好象也不用重新启动mysql,问题就解决了。当你试图修复一个被破坏的表的问题时,有
转载
2024-06-01 15:01:50
66阅读
## MySQL 数据库中的记录删除教程
在使用 MySQL 数据库进行 CRUD(创建、读取、更新、删除)操作时,很多小白都对删除操作不太了解。本文将带你初步认识如何在 MySQL 数据库中删除记录,并将整个过程分为几个简单的步骤进行讲解。
### 流程概览
下面是删除 MySQL 数据库中记录的步骤:
| 步骤 | 描述
# MySQL UNDO概述及实现步骤
## 概述
在MySQL中,UNDO是指用于回滚事务的机制。当我们执行了一个事务后,如果需要撤销或回滚这个事务,就可以使用UNDO来进行操作。UNDO可以回滚事务的修改,使得数据恢复到事务开始之前的状态。
本文将介绍如何使用MySQL UNDO来删除数据,并提供了详细的步骤和相应的代码示例。
## 实现步骤
下面是使用MySQL UNDO删除数据的步骤
原创
2023-11-16 10:18:56
94阅读
# MySQL Redo Log 可以删除吗?
在讨论 MySQL 数据库时,尤其是在 InnoDB 存储引擎中,Redo Log 是一个至关重要的概念。Redo Log 是一种用于记录事务的二进制日志,以确保在系统崩溃后,数据的一致性和完整性。
## 1. Redo Log 的基本概念
Redo Log 的主要功能是记录所有对数据库所做的更改,这包括插入、更新和删除操作。这些记录通常被存储
原创
2024-10-16 06:27:01
218阅读
## MySQL Error Log可以删除吗?深入解析与实用指导
在使用MySQL数据库的过程中,错误日志(Error Log)是维护和管理数据库的重要组成部分。错误日志记录了数据库在运行时发生的错误、警告信息以及启动和关闭的详细信息。这些信息对于开发人员、数据库管理员和运维工程师来说,都至关重要。但随着时间的推移,错误日志可能会变得庞大,甚至影响服务器的存储空间。那么,MySQL的错误日志可
## 删除MySQL中的log
### 1. 概述
MySQL中的log是用来记录数据库操作的重要信息,包括查询语句、错误日志等。通常情况下,log文件会占用一定的磁盘空间,如果不定期清理,会导致磁盘空间不足。因此,我们需要定期删除MySQL中的log。
本文将介绍如何删除MySQL中的log,主要包括以下几个步骤:
1. 查看当前log的存储策略
2. 删除已经过期的log文件
3. 清
原创
2023-08-24 11:05:13
1394阅读
大家好,今天为大家分享一个超强的 Python 库 - gspread。Github地址:https://github.com/burnash/gspreadGoogle Sheets是一款强大的在线电子表格工具,而gspread是一个Python库,可以让您通过编程方式轻松地与Google Sheets进行交互。本文将详细介绍gspread库的使用方法和功能,帮助大家更好地利用Google Sh